Transaction 57e5176161d7b37db4f424374fb4b573a583148bc2fa379aaca8fe6d9bc9e324

29 Input
2 Outputs
  • 57e5176161d7b37db4f424374fb4b573a583148bc2fa379aaca8fe6d9bc9e324:0
  • value  156264022
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 57e5176161d7b37db4f424374fb4b573a583148bc2fa379aaca8fe6d9bc9e324:1
  • value  1281239
    address  1NQq9tWCRKow1dVsuhi1ULsyPpaEQ3JJSV